Plea to Lal Singh

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, June 13: The parents of para medical students of the State of 2014-15 batch have made an appeal to the Medical Education authorities to issue the marks certificates of these students immediately.
In a statement issued here today they said that the students were put to many hardships and are unable to seek admission for higher studies as the concerned colleges demand the original marks certificates for granting admission.
They said that the examinations were held in August last year and the result was declared in January this year but after the lapse of six months the students have not been given the marks cards till date due to which they are unable to seek admission in other institutions for further higher training in their profession.
The parents in an appeal have sought personnel intervention of Minister of Health and Medical Education Ch.Lal Singh in this regard.
